Огляд ServBay MCP Server
ServBay MCP Server — це вбудований сервер у ServBay, який працює на основі Model Context Protocol (MCP). За його допомогою такі AI-інструменти, як Claude, Cursor, VS Code, що підтримують MCP, можуть напряму «бачити» й «керувати» вашим локальним середовищем розробки на ServBay — запитувати стан сервісів, керувати сайтами та доменами, працювати з базами даних, випускати сертифікати, створювати резервні копії, читати журнали та системні метрики тощо, не перемикаючись між діалогом і інтерфейсом ServBay.
У цій статті ви дізнаєтеся, що таке ServBay MCP Server і які можливості він відкриває. Дізнатись про інтеграцію AI та правила роботи можна за посиланнями:
- Підключення AI-клієнтів (IDE Integration) — інтеграція MCP у Claude Code / Cursor / VS Code за один клік
- AI Правила (AI Rule) — безпечне й коректне використання ServBay MCP AI-інструментами
Що таке MCP
Model Context Protocol (MCP) — це відкритий протокол, що дозволяє AI-додаткам уніфіковано підключатися до зовнішніх інструментів і джерел даних. ServBay упакував свої можливості адміністрування як MCP Server, тому будь-який AI-клієнт із підтримкою MCP може підключатись і викликати функції ServBay.
MCP Server розгортається як локальний процес (з передаванням через stdio) разом із ServBay і за потреби запускатиметься AI-клієнтом. Не потрібно окремо встановлювати чи налаштовувати сервер.
Які можливості надає ServBay MCP
MCP Server відкриває всі основні функції управління середовищем ServBay:
- Середовище та підписки — отримання інформації про середовище, статус підписок і пакетів, діагностика роботи.
- Системна інформація та метрики — читання даних про CPU/пам'ять/диск/мережу та перегляд поточних метрик («Системна інформація та метрики»).
- Керування сервісами — перелік сервісів, перевірка стану, запуск/зупинка/перезапуск PHP, Node.js, MySQL, MariaDB, PostgreSQL, Redis, Memcached, Mailpit, MinIO, Ollama тощо.
- Конфігурації та журнали сервісів — читання та редагування конфігурацій, перегляд журналів сервісів.
- Сайти та домени — перелік, перегляд, створення, оновлення та видалення локальних сайтів, вмикання або вимикання сайтів, керування hosts-записами та доменами dnsmasq.
- Порти — перевірка зайнятості портів.
- TLS/HTTPS сертифікати — перелік, випуск, перевипуск та видалення сертифікатів.
- Бази даних — перегляд, створення баз даних, встановлення або скидання паролів.
- Пакети програмного забезпечення — перегляд встановлених/доступних пакетів, встановлення, видалення, активація, деактивація, зміна версій.
- Ollama-моделі — перелік і видалення локальних моделей Ollama.
- Резервні копії — перегляд, створення, відновлення, видалення резервних копій, керування планами резервування.
Завдяки цим можливостям ви можете напряму надати AI такі інструкції: «Запусти для мене PHP 8.3 і створити новий сайт», «Випусти сертифікат для цього домену», «Перевір журнал помилок MySQL» — і AI через MCP виконає необхідні дії в ServBay.
Заходи безпеки
- MCP Server працює лише на локальному комп’ютері та спілкується з AI-клієнтом через stdio.
- Для операцій запису або руйнівних дій (наприклад, видалення сайту, скидання пароля бази даних, відновлення резервної копії) варто спочатку попросити AI описати зміни, що будуть внесені, і лише після вашого підтвердження виконати дію.
- Не вставляйте у діалоги ключі, токени, DNS API Key, паролі до баз даних чи приватні ключі — архітектура ServBay MCP не потребує введення чутливих даних вручну.
- Разом із AI Правилами ви зможете ще безпечніше та надійніше використовувати ServBay MCP з AI.
Передумови
- Встановлено та запущено ServBay (macOS або Windows).
- Є AI-клієнт із підтримкою MCP (наприклад, Claude Code, Cursor, VS Code + Copilot, Claude Desktop, Codex тощо).
Наступні кроки
- Перейдіть до підключення AI-клієнтів, щоб за один клік інтегрувати ServBay MCP у свої AI-інструменти.
- Встановіть AI Правила, щоб навчити AI правильно й безпечно користуватися ServBay MCP.
Висновок
ServBay MCP Server розширює можливості ServBay, відкриваючи управління середовищем розробки для AI-інструментів та дозволяючи «керувати локальним Dev-середовищем через природну мову». Сервер інтегрується разом із ServBay, підключається за один клік і не потребує додаткового налаштування — це ключова технологія ServBay для AI-native розробки.
